Ongoing projects

Most research projects in which CryoDyn is involved are funded by the European Union (EU), the French National Research Agency (ANR), the National Centre for Spatial Studies (CNES), the European Space Agency (ESA), and the Paul Emile Victor Polar Institute (IPEV).
